Garlic has long been known to have medicinal properties which have a dramatic effect on a number of problems. The most well-known and widely studied garlic compound is allicin, which studies have shown destroys certain species of mosquito larvae. One study demonstrated that in the natural garlic bulb extract, mosquito eggs show no fracture lines in their shells, meaning the eggs never hatched. No larvae were observed either alive or dead in the garlic extracts, suggesting that the embryos were disabled before they could escape from their eggshells as viable larvae. A second study conducted in India demonstrated the use of 1% garlic oil mixed with beeswax on the arms and legs of study participants. The mixture was found to be effective in preventing mosquito bites for up to eight hours.

In addition to the above studies, there is some evidence that allicin, when added with water, prevents mosquitoes from laying eggs on it. This is a major discovery since mosquito larvae are aquatic, and require water to reproduce. The best ratio of the mixture would be 1-part allicin liquid to 3-parts water.
